Summary of speaking arrangements as follows:

 

Speaking at Planning Committee (in person or virtually):

 

·       There will be a maximum combined time of five minutes to speak in objection and up to two persons may speak within the five minutes.

·       There will be a further maximum combined time of five minutes to speak in support and up to two persons may speak within the five minutes.

·       No speaker may speak for more than half this time (two and a half minutes) UNLESS there are no other requests to speak received by the deadline OR it is with the agreement of the other speaker.

 

Anyone who has registered to speak by the deadline may, as an alternative to speaking/for use in default, submit a written statement to be read out on their behalf. This must be provided to Democratic Services by 10.00am of the working day before the meeting, must not exceed 450 words and will be treated as amounting to two and a half minutes of speaking time.

 

Please refer to the full Protocol document for further guidance.

 

Note: The public speaking procedure is separate from and is not intended to replicate or replace the procedure for submitting a written representation on a planning application to the Planning Offices during the consultation period.

Parkstone ward

 

APP/24/00287/P

 

Outline application with some matters reserved (appearance and landscaping) to demolish Church Centre and erect 4no semi-detached houses with associated parking and access

 

The Senior Planning Officer provided an update following the publication of the Committee Addendum, dated 6 November 2024. At the request of the applicant and in light of issues raised by the planning agent it was now recommended that the application be deferred. This would enable the Head of Planning Operations the opportunity to undertake further discussions with the applicant in relation to reason for refusal 1 relating to Policy PP26 and the loss of the existing community facility.

 

In view of the issues raised, Members agreed that the most appropriate course of action would be to defer consideration of the application to a future meeting.

 

Resolved to DEFER consideration of the application.

 

Voting: Unanimous

 

Note: In accordance with his declaration, Cllr P Sidaway did not speak or vote.
